Water Heater Burst Cleanup v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ak with minimal damage | Yes | No | You can clean up the mess yourself and prevent further damage. |
| Large water leak with significant damage | No | Yes | You’ll need professional equipment and expertise to reduce damage and prevent further complications. |
| Water heater burst with standing water | No | Yes | You’ll need professional equipment and expertise to extract water and prevent mold growth. |
| Water heater burst with structural damage | No | Yes | You’ll need professional expertise to assess and repair structural damage. |
| Water heater burst with health risks (mold, bacteria) | No | Yes | You’ll need professional equipment and expertise to ensure a safe and healthy environment. |

Common Questions About Water Heater Burst Cleanup
Q: What causes a water heater burst?
A: A water heater burst can be caused by a variety of factors, including age, wear, and corrosion. Regular maintenance can help prevent a burst.
Q: What are the warning signs of a water heater burst?
A: The warning signs of a water heater burst include musty odors, water stains on ceilings and walls, warped or buckled flooring, and unusual noises coming from the water heater. Don’t ignore these warning signs!
Q: How long does it take to clean up a water heater burst?
A: The length of time it takes to clean up a water heater burst dep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work quickly and efficiently to get your home back to normal.
Q: Do I need to replace my water heater after a burst?
A: In some cases, a water heater burst may need replacement.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the best course of action.
Q: Is Water Heater Burst Cleanup covered by insurance?
A: In some cases, Water Heater Burst Cleanup may be covered by insurance.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.
